U.S. Official Acknowledges Mistakes in Iraq (washingtonpost.com): "The U.S. administrator in Iraq, L. Paul Bremer, acknowledged Friday that mistakes had been made in the occupation of the country and invited former Iraqi army officers who served under ousted president Saddam Hussein to help establish a new national force.
Bremer's statements came the same day a rebellious Shiite cleric, Moqtada Sadr, threatened to launch suicide bombings if U.S. forces entered the holy city of Najaf, where he has taken refuge. 'We will all be time bombs in the face of the enemy,' Sadr told followers at Friday prayers."
